He is an attacking right handed batsman, who has made it to the New Zealand team on the basis of some powerful hitting. He started his domestic cricket career in 2005-06, when he hit three centuries in that single year alone. As a result, he was drafted into the national squad to replace the ageing Nathan Astle.

 

He made his ODI debut against the West Indies in 2006, and since then has played 38 matches, scoring 996 runs at a decent average of 35, but a good strike rate of above 80. However, his inconsistency meant that he had to wait for his chance for a shot at Test cricket. He made his debut in the longer version of the game against South Africa in 2007.

 

He has played only 5 test matches till date, scoring one century against the Sri Lankans. Inconsistent performances haven’t done him any good, especially in the 2007 World Cup, where he got just one half-century in six matches. He was signed by the Bangalore Royal Challengers to play in the Indian Premier League.
